搜索

当前位置:首页 > 技术文章 > 每日编程 > mysql知识

  • 如何在mysql中迁移缓存和配置
    如何在mysql中迁移缓存和配置
    迁移MySQL时需复制配置文件并调整参数,如innodb_buffer_pool_size;动态变量通过SQL导出后手动设置;缓存无法直接迁移,但可启用innodb_buffer_pool_load_at_startup加快恢复;最后验证配置生效及性能表现。
    mysql知识 . 每日编程 847 2025-10-18 13:41:01
  • 如何在mysql中排查SQL语法错误
    如何在mysql中排查SQL语法错误
    首先查看MySQL返回的错误信息,如ERROR1064提示语法错误位置及行号,接着检查拼写、标点、括号匹配、关键字和保留字使用等问题,重点排查缺少引号、逗号或VALUES子句等常见疏忽;对复杂SQL分段执行,逐步验证各部分正确性,结合MySQLWorkbench等工具利用语法高亮与格式化功能辅助定位问题,最终通过细心检查与良好书写习惯高效解决语法错误。
    mysql知识 . 每日编程 221 2025-10-18 13:34:02
  • 如何在mysql中备份和恢复临时表
    如何在mysql中备份和恢复临时表
    临时表无法直接备份,因其仅在会话期间存在且不写入binlog;需通过创建持久表、导出数据或保存生成逻辑实现数据保留;恢复时应重新执行SQL或导入导出文件。
    mysql知识 . 每日编程 199 2025-10-18 13:31:01
  • 如何在mysql中选择存储引擎适配大数据量
    如何在mysql中选择存储引擎适配大数据量
    优先选择InnoDB引擎处理大数据,因其支持事务、行级锁和崩溃恢复,适合高并发OLTP场景;需合理配置innodb_buffer_pool_size等参数以优化性能;特定场景可辅以分区表、分库分表及冷热分离架构,提升大数据管理效率。
    mysql知识 . 每日编程 222 2025-10-18 12:45:02
  • mysql数据库中如何处理大字段类型
    mysql数据库中如何处理大字段类型
    合理选择TEXT/BLOB类型,避免高频查询加载大字段,采用前缀或全文索引,注意InnoDB存储影响,必要时拆表或使用外部存储以优化性能。
    mysql知识 . 每日编程 511 2025-10-18 12:31:01
  • 如何在mysql中结合LIMIT和OFFSET实现分页
    如何在mysql中结合LIMIT和OFFSET实现分页
    答案:MySQL中通过LIMIT和OFFSET实现分页,LIMIT指定每页条数,OFFSET跳过前若干条记录。例如第3页每页15条为LIMIT15OFFSET30,需注意OFFSET过大影响性能,建议结合索引或使用游标分页优化。
    mysql知识 . 每日编程 720 2025-10-18 12:24:02
  • 如何在mysql中使用索引优化子查询
    如何在mysql中使用索引优化子查询
    应通过索引优化和查询改写提升MySQL子查询性能:1.为子查询的WHERE字段如customers.city创建索引;2.将IN子查询改写为JOIN,提高执行效率;3.使用覆盖索引(如city,status,id)避免回表;4.避免在条件中对字段使用函数,确保索引生效。
    mysql知识 . 每日编程 821 2025-10-18 12:10:02
  • 如何在mysql中使用show status检查状态
    如何在mysql中使用show status检查状态
    SHOWSTATUS用于查看MySQL运行状态,帮助监控性能和排查问题。通过SHOWSTATUS可获取Connections、Threads_connected、Queries等关键指标,结合LIKE筛选特定变量,如Key%相关缓存信息。常用变量包括Slow_queries检测慢查询、Key_reads计算索引命中率、Innodb_buffer_pool_reads评估缓冲效率、Opened_tables判断表缓存设置合理性。建议使用差值监控法,在时间间隔内对比状态变化,如前后两次Slow_qu
    mysql知识 . 每日编程 488 2025-10-18 11:58:01
  • 如何在mysql中使用索引加速JSON字段查询
    如何在mysql中使用索引加速JSON字段查询
    在MySQL中优化JSON字段查询需使用生成列加索引,通过将JSON路径值提取为存储列并建立索引提升性能。例如,在users表的profileJSON字段中提取age和city字段创建生成列,并分别建立单列或复合索引,可显著加速WHERE条件查询。推荐使用->>操作符自动解引用,避免类型转换问题;对频繁查询字段使用STORED生成列以提高读取效率,同时注意索引带来的写入开销,仅对关键字段建索。
    mysql知识 . 每日编程 341 2025-10-18 11:52:01
  • mysql服务环境变量应该如何设置
    mysql服务环境变量应该如何设置
    答案:MySQL环境变量设置需将bin目录添加至PATH。Windows通过系统属性修改Path,Linux/macOS在shell配置文件中添加exportPATH=$PATH:/usr/local/mysql/bin并source生效,注意路径准确性和多版本优先级。
    mysql知识 . 每日编程 127 2025-10-18 11:44:01
  • mac系统上使用brew安装mysql时常见问题如何解决
    mac系统上使用brew安装mysql时常见问题如何解决
    答案:Homebrew安装MySQL常见问题包括包名错误、启动失败、登录拒绝、服务异常和命令不可用,依次可通过更新索引、重置数据目录、重设密码、清理服务及配置PATH解决。
    mysql知识 . 每日编程 877 2025-10-18 11:35:01
  • 如何在mysql中管理远程访问安全
    如何在mysql中管理远程访问安全
    答案:启用MySQL远程访问需配置绑定地址、创建受限用户、启用SSL加密并配置防火墙。首先修改配置文件中的bind-address为特定内网IP,避免监听0.0.0.0;接着创建指定来源IP的专用用户并授最小权限,禁用root远程登录;然后确保SSL启用并对用户强制要求SSL连接;最后通过防火墙或云安全组限制仅允许可信IP访问3306端口,结合私有网络与SSH隧道增强隔离,定期审计用户和日志以保障安全。
    mysql知识 . 每日编程 400 2025-10-18 11:32:01
  • 如何在mysql中排查字符集导致的问题
    如何在mysql中排查字符集导致的问题
    首先确认MySQL各层级字符集配置,通过SHOWVARIABLES检查server、client、connection、results等变量;接着查看数据库和表的字符集定义,确保使用utf8mb4并统一排序规则;然后验证客户端连接时是否正确设置SETNAMESutf8mb4或对应驱动参数;利用HEX()函数分析乱码数据的编码路径;最后在配置文件中固化character-set-server为utf8mb4,并在应用层初始化连接时明确字符集,实现全链路字符集一致。
    mysql知识 . 每日编程 246 2025-10-18 11:24:01
  • 如何在mysql中优化ORDER BY和GROUP BY性能
    如何在mysql中优化ORDER BY和GROUP BY性能
    答案:优化MySQL中ORDERBY和GROUPBY的核心是合理使用索引。1.为排序字段创建索引,优先使用与ORDERBY顺序一致的联合索引,并采用覆盖索引避免回表;2.对分组字段建立索引,使GROUPBY字段有序,减少临时表和filesort使用;3.避免冗余排序或分组,结合LIMIT减少数据处理量;4.调整sort_buffer_size等参数,通过EXPLAIN分析执行计划,消除Usingfilesort和Usingtemporary。索引设计得当可显著提升查询性能。
    mysql知识 . 每日编程 489 2025-10-18 11:05:02
  • 如何在安装mysql时选择合适的innodb参数
    如何在安装mysql时选择合适的innodb参数
    合理配置InnoDB参数需根据硬件和业务需求调整。1.innodb_buffer_pool_size设为内存70%~80%,16GB内存可配12G~14G,命中率应超95%;2.innodb_log_file_size单个1G~2G,总大小不超4G,大写负载可增大;3.innodb_flush_log_at_trx_commit生产环境用1,确保安全;4.innodb_io_capacity根据磁盘类型设200~500(SATA)、2000~4000(SSD)或更高(NVMe);5.其他如inn
    mysql知识 . 每日编程 266 2025-10-18 10:58:01

PHP讨论组

组员:3305人话题:1500

P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

学习途径

工具推荐

关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号